What Is a Crypto Casino Online?
A crypto casino online is a gaming platform that accepts cryptocurrencies-- such as Bitcoin (BTC), Ethereum (ETH), Litecoin (LTC), and lots of alt‑coins-- as a main approach for transferring funds, betting, and withdrawing jackpots. Unlike standard casinos that depend on fiat currencies and central payment processors, crypto gambling establishments utilize blockchain innovation to assist in peer‑to‑peer transactions.
Numerous of these places still host familiar games-- slots, blackjack, roulette, poker, and live‑dealer tables-- but the underlying accounting is frequently handled through smart agreements or transparent journals that allow players to verify the fairness of each result (a principle called provably fair video gaming).
How Crypto Casinos WorkWallet Creation-- Players create a cryptowallet (software or hardware) that holds their selected digital asset. Account Registration-- Signing up usually needs only an e-mail and a password; many platforms do not request for comprehensive individual identification. Deposits-- The casino supplies an unique deposit address (or a QR code). Moving funds from an individual wallet to the casino resembles any blockchain deal: it is signed with a personal secret and broadcast to the network. Betting-- Once the deposit is verified on the blockchain (typically within minutes), the balance appears in the gamer's account in the comparable fiat value (or in the raw cryptocurrency quantity). Games then allow bets in the picked coin. Withdrawals-- Requesting a payment triggers a transfer from the casino's hot or cold wallet to the player's address. Withdrawal times vary but are usually faster than bank transfers since there are no intermediary banks included.
Because each move is tape-recorded on a public ledger, gamers can, in theory, audit the casino's holdings-- an extra layer of transparency not discovered in a lot of tradition online casinos.

The legal status of crypto gaming varies significantly by nation. Some nations treat digital‑currency betting likewise to fiat‑currency gaming, while others impose stringent bans or only enable domestic operators. Gamers are accountable for making sure that their involvement complies with local regulations.
In the United States, the Unlawful Internet Gambling Enforcement Act (UIGEA) restricts financial organizations from processing deals related to unlawful internet gambling, but it does not explicitly criminalize gamers. Other jurisdictions, such as the United Kingdom, require operators to hold a licence from the UK Gambling Commission regardless of the currency used.
Always speak with a legal professional or describe the most recent governmental guidance before participating in any online gambling activity.
